About agriculture in Santo Domingo

Santo Domingo is located in the province of Morropón within the Piura region of northern Peru. The landscape marks a beautiful transition from the coastal plains into the rugged foothills of the Andes, featuring rolling hills and fertile mountain valleys. The surrounding rural area is characterized by a mix of tropical dry forests and more humid highland vegetation as the elevation increases.

The area is renowned for its diverse agricultural production, benefiting from its varied microclimates. Key commercial crops include high-quality coffee, cocoa, and various fruit trees such as mangoes and citrus. In the higher parts of the district, farmers cultivate staples like corn and beans, while the lower valleys support semi-intensive livestock farming, particularly cattle and goat rearing.
